In today's digital age, the preservation of film has become a significant concern for filmmakers, historians, and art enthusiasts alike. One innovative method that has emerged is to preserve colour film with laser. This technique not only enhances the longevity of the film but also maintains its original quality, which is crucial for both aesthetic and historical reasons. The process involves using laser technology to scan and digitize the film, creating high-resolution copies that can be stored and displayed without the degradation associated with traditional film storage methods.The importance of preserving colour film cannot be overstated. Many classic films from the early to mid-20th century are at risk of being lost forever due to deterioration caused by age, improper storage, or environmental factors. By utilizing laser technology, we can effectively combat these issues. The lasers used in this process are capable of capturing the intricate details and vibrant colours of the original film, ensuring that future generations can experience these works of art as they were intended.Moreover, the ability to preserve colour film with laser allows for easier access to these films. Once digitized, the films can be shared and enjoyed by a wider audience through various digital platforms. This not only benefits historians and researchers who study film history but also allows the general public to appreciate classic cinema in ways that were previously impossible.Another significant advantage of this method is the potential for restoration. Many films may have suffered damage over the years, such as scratches, fading, or other imperfections. Laser technology can aid in the restoration process by providing a clean, clear digital copy that can be edited and enhanced. This means that damaged films can be brought back to life, allowing audiences to enjoy them in their full glory.However, it is essential to recognize that while preserve colour film with laser offers numerous benefits, it is not without its challenges. The initial cost of setting up the necessary equipment can be quite high, making it less accessible for smaller studios or independent filmmakers. Additionally, there is a learning curve associated with mastering the technology, which may deter some from adopting this method.In conclusion, the ability to preserve colour film with laser represents a significant advancement in the field of film preservation. It ensures that the rich history of cinema is not lost to time and allows for the continued enjoyment of classic films by future generations. As technology continues to evolve, it is crucial that we embrace these innovations to safeguard our cultural heritage. By investing in laser preservation techniques, we can ensure that the vibrant colours and intricate details of our cinematic past remain alive for years to come.
